How do you keep pork chops from drying out in the oven?

The best way to keep your pork chops from drying out is to bake them at high temperature for a shorter amount of time. I bake my pork chops at 425° F. At this temperature, 1-inch thick boneless pork chops take between 15-20 minutes to cook.

What temperature should I cook my pork chops in the oven?

Pork chops should be baked to an internal temp of 145°F.

  1. 450°F – bake 14-16 minutes.
  2. 400°F – bake 17-19 minutes.
  3. 375°F – bake 22-25 minutes.
  4. 350°F – bake 35 minutes.

How long does it take pork chops to cook in the oven at 350?

If you cook 1-inch thick boneless pork chops at 350°F, it will take between 25 minutes and 30 minutes. The cooking time for bone-in pork chops with the same thickness (1 inch) will be 5 minutes longer or between 30 to 35 minutes.

How long do you cook pork chops at 400 degrees?

To ensure you have a juicy, tender piece of pork you want want to cook your bone-in pork chops to the correct temperature. The temperature for pork chops is 145 degrees F with a three minute rest which takes about 20 to 25 minutes at 400 degrees with the bone-in.

How long do you bake pork chops at 375?

Although pork chops should be prepared in the same way as any other meat, people have a habit of overcooking them, which destroys the natural moisture. For the perfect dish, you should bake pork chops at 375°F for at least 20 minutes, but no more than 30, or until they are slightly pink and juicy but still safe to eat.

Why is my pork chop tough?

Overcooked Pork Chops Are Tough

When they’re cooked for even a few minutes too long, whether it’s in the oven or on the stovetop or grill, they’re quick to dry out, and — you guessed it — become tough, chewy, and less than appealing. This is partly due to carry-over cooking.

How long do I cook 1/4 inch pork chops?

For thin cut, bone-in pork chops about 1/4 inch thick, cook over direct medium-high to high heat for a total of 3-5 minutes, with the lid closed, turning once. For 1-inch thick boneless pork chops, cook for 8-12 minutes over direct heat turning every 3-4 minutes or until well grill marked with the lid closed.
